Why do scientists use a 120 year range when radiocarbon dating an artifact?
Scientists do not always use a 120 year range when radiocarbon dating an artifact. Calibrated radiocarbon ages are often expressed as below
2670 (± 120)
where 2670 refers to the age of the sample and the 120 after the symbol indicates that this age may be older or younger than the given age by 120 years. This varying level of precision comes in because the calibration curves used to turn radiocarbon ages into calender dates are not perfectly smooth, and it may be that for some preiods a radiocarbon age may be equivilent to serveal calender dates. This margin of error varies depending on the age of the sample and for some periods will be significantly less (maybe only a decade or so) and for some periods will be significantly more (for example during the early Iron age, 800 - 400BC where radiocarbon dating can offer no greater precision than several hundered years.
Why do scientists conduct radar surveys of archaeological sites?
Scientists conduct radar surveys of archaeological sites to non-invasively detect underground structures, artifacts, and topographical features without disturbing the site. This technology can provide valuable information about the site's layout, history, and potential areas for excavation. Radar surveys are also useful for identifying hidden or buried resources that may not be visible to the naked eye.

Where is Charles Augustin de Coulomb Buried?
Charles Augustin de Coulomb is buried in the famous cemetery of Père Lachaise in Paris, France. His grave is located in Division 26.

What the name of a scientist who studies sea creatures?
Marine biologist.
Actually, a Marine Biologist is someone who studies marine organisms (plants, oceans, and animals), but someone who studies MAINLY marine mammals is a marine mammalogist.

Why do some scientists classify fungi as plants and other scientists classify them as animals?
Some scientists classify fungi as plants because they share certain characteristics like cell walls and non-motility. Other scientists classify fungi as animals due to their heterotrophic nature, similar to animals, and their ability to store energy as glycogen, like animals do. Ultimately, fungi are placed in their own kingdom, separate from plants and animals, due to their unique characteristics.

Why doesn't a mushroom fit into Linnaeus 2 kingdom system?
His system basically was, if it's green and has leaves: it's a plant. If it doesn't and it eats things: it's an animal. fungi don't look like plants and they lack all of the physical characteristics associated with animals.

Why do common names of organisms like daisy or mountain lion often cause problems for scientists?
There are three reasons:
1) The same species can have different common names in different languages
2) Different species can have the same common name eg the English and American robin are not the same species
3) The same species can have different common names in the same country
